logo

Output 7dea7dcfc79112ec512df3c17d34ca56aaadcac6315b628ce6ae2551b86d3124:1

value
382686019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b521639e51c204a2e33ddbfcc970e24387d4064 OP_EQUAL
address
3EPgBhahDGfUP5VZgK8HmDFyE2NEYihukY
transaction
7dea7dcfc79112ec512df3c17d34ca56aaadcac6315b628ce6ae2551b86d3124